sofastack/sofa-jraft

适合新手的任务列表,欢迎认领

Open

#596 geöffnet am 28. Mai 2021

Auf GitHub ansehen
 (12 Kommentare) (0 Reaktionen) (0 zugewiesene Personen)Java (3.406 Stars) (1.125 Forks)batch import
help wanted

Beschreibung

  • 1. 并行压缩解压缩能力,主要是优化加载 snapshot 的速度,见 #569 - 已合并进 master
  • 2. 将一个运行中的 learner 动态改成 follower,见 #560 - 已合并进 master
  • 3. Snapshot 传输实现断点续传机制,见 #503 - 已提交 PR,CR进行中
  • 4. 安全漏洞升级,升级依赖 org.apache.commons:commons-compress 到 1.21 或以上,并通过所有单元测试 #673 - 已被认领
  • 5. 在 rpc api 中新增 streaming 接口(RpcClient, RpcServer),然后基于 grpc 实现之,见 #672 的第一个子任务

申请人条件不限,申请的话可以在留言里简单说下自己的设计~ 参考资料: SOFAJRaft文档 SOFAJRaft source/architecture materials from community

Contributor Guide